For 2006, the Hospital Report Research Collaborative presents Hospital Report e-Scorecard 2006 Update for Complex Continuing Care and the Technical Summaries that describe the methodological approaches for two of the quadrants for performance measurement of complex continuing care hospitals and hospital-based programs in Ontario: Clinical Utilization and Outcomes and Financial Performance and Condition.

The Hospital Report e-Scorecard 2006 Update for Complex Continuing Care provides performance indicators for Clinical Utilization and Outcomes and Financial Performance and Condition quadrants based on 2004/2005 data. Provincial-level means for the clinical hospital-specific indicators (stratified by sex) and financial indicator results are reported for 14 of the free standing complex continuing care hospitals and 87 of the acute care hospitals with complex continuing care programs.

Reporting Focus:

e-Scorecard - hospital-specific

Three classifications are used: above average performance, average performance, and below average performance.

Results are provided by hospital, LHIN and province.

Data Baseline:
  • Clinical Utilization & Outcomes Indicators: 2004/2005
  • Financial Performance & Condition Indicators: 2004/2005
Coverage:

Indicator results are provided for 101 of the 106 hospitals with complex continuing care beds.
